Groovy for Java developers
SpringSourceはエンタープライズJava開発のSpringフレームワークの背後にある会社である。 GrailsはSpringに部分的に基づいており、人気のあるRuby on Rails Webフレームワークのように、開発者の生産性を向上させるために "コンベンションオーバーコンディション"という考え方に従っています。
"多くの場合、開発者はWebアプリケーションを構成し、フレームワークのさまざまな要素を一緒に機能させるように構成する際の開発」と、Web開発者のBrian Burridgeは昨年のブログ記事に書いています。 "… Railsのコンベンションは、開発者がこれらの決定を重複して行う時間を節約し、Railsの開発者がプロジェクト間、企業間でも容易に移行できるようにするために構築されています。 GroovyとGrailsのサポートとトレーニングの需要が増えることを賭けている。 SpringSourceによれば、Groovyは月に30,000回以上ダウンロードされており、SpringSourceによると、Grailsのダウンロードは今月70,000になります。
G2Oneの小規模なスタッフには、GroovyとGrailsプロジェクトの指導者が含まれています。 」とSpringSourceのCEO、Rod Johnsonは述べています。また、GroovyとGrailsは、最近デビューした刊行物であるGroovyMagを発行するほどの人気を集めています。
「SpringSourceは、追加のスタッフを雇って時間をかけてリソースをGrailsツールに追加します。 GroovyとGrailsの提案は、彼らが開発者をより簡潔にすることができるということです」と、ノースカロライナ州ローリーのウェブ・デベロッパー、Michael Kimsalは述べています。 GroovyのJavaと似た構文も魅力的だと彼は言った。「Javaのことをすでに知っている人たちは、 Groovy。「過去5年間、あなたがやったことをすべて投げ捨てる」という急進的な変化ではありません。「私にとってそれは最善の利益です」。 「これは間違いなくアーリーアダプターコミュニティです。」しかしKimsalは2009年と2010年にGroovyとGrailsの人気が劇的に上昇すると予想しています。
別のオブザーバーはあまり強気ではありませんでした
「正直なところ、GroovyよりもRubyにもっと興味がありますForrester Researchのアナリスト、Jeffrey Hammondは電子メールでこう語っています。 Grails、Rails、Zend Frameworkなどのリーンな動的フレームワークに関する関心の高さは否定できない」と話した。データベースと連携して情報を作成、読み込み、更新、削除しなければならないWebアプリケーション用に特別に設計されたもので、開発者が構築する多数の種類のアプリケーションに適しています。